6 FAQs about [Outdoor solar container battery for street lights]
Which battery is best for solar street lights?A deep-cycle lead-acid battery is the best battery for solar street lights. It is cost-effective, doesn’t require much maintenance, doesn’t need a full discharge from time to time, and almost has a set-it-and-forget-it technology. They are the kind of batteries we use in every solar street light.
Should you switch to solar street lighting?One aspect of switching to solar street lighting that’s always of concern for new adopters is the type of battery used to power the light. Customers want to get the best battery for their new solar light that saves money, lasts as long as possible, and requires the least amount of maintenance.
What types of batteries can you use for solar lights?For solar lights, NiMH batteries are popular due to their high energy density and longer lifespan. They charge quicker and handle higher temperatures better. These batteries often come in 1.2V cells, making them suitable for most solar applications.
Do solar lights require batteries?Yes, solar lights need batteries to function properly. Batteries store energy collected during the day and power the lights at night, directly affecting brightness and runtime.
How long do batteries for solar lights last?The lifespan of batteries for solar lights varies. Higher-quality batteries, like Lithium-ion, can last up to 10 years. NiMH batteries offer a good balance, with a lifespan of 3 to 5 years. Lifespan and cycle life determine how often you’ll need to replace your batteries.
Are lead-acid batteries suitable for solar lights?While lead-acid batteries are not the best choice for small solar lights due to their weight and size, they can be a good option for larger solar lighting systems. They offer substantial capacity and are often used in solar street lights and larger outdoor installations.
